Important Notice: Our web hosting provider recently started charging us for additional visits, which was unexpected. In response, we're seeking donations. Depending on the situation, we may explore different monetization options for our Community and Expert Contributors. It's crucial to provide more returns for their expertise and offer more Expert Validated Answers or AI Validated Answers. Learn more about our hosting issue here.

What is this UID 0 toor account? Have I been compromised?

account compromised toor UID
0

Do not worry. toor is an “alternative” superuser account (toor is root spelt backwards). Previously it was created when the bash(1) shell was installed but now it is created by default. It is intended to be used with a non-standard shell so you do not have to change root’s default shell. This is important as shells which are not part of the base distribution (for example a shell installed from ports or packages) are likely to be installed in /usr/local/bin which, by default, resides on a different file system. If root’s shell is located in /usr/local/bin and /usr (or whatever file system contains /usr/local/bin) is not mounted for some reason, root will not be able to log in to fix a problem (although if you reboot into single user mode you will be prompted for the path to a shell). Some people use toor for day-to-day root tasks with a non-standard shell, leaving root, with a standard shell, for single user mode or emergencies.

0

Do not worry. toor is an “alternative” superuser account (toor is root spelt backwards). Previously it was created when the bash(1) shell was installed but now it is created by default. It is intended to be used with a non-standard shell so you do not have to change root’s default shell. This is important as shells which are not part of the base distribution (for example a shell installed from ports or packages) are likely to be installed in /usr/local/bin which, by default, resides on a different filesystem. If root’s shell is located in /usr/local/bin and /usr (or whatever filesystem contains /usr/local/bin) is not mounted for some reason, root will not be able to log in to fix a problem (although if you reboot into single user mode you will be prompted for the path to a shell). Some people use toor for day-to-day root tasks with a non-standard shell, leaving root, with a standard shell, for single user mode or emergencies.

Related Questions

What is your question?

*Sadly, we had to bring back ads too. Hopefully more targeted.